[Detailed description of the invention] [Industrial application field] The present invention prevents excessive insertion of a keyboard in a structure in which a keyboard connector is electrically connected to a connector attached to a board in an information processing device through the main body insertion hole. Regarding the structure to prevent.

Conventionally, the structure was such that the connector attached to the board inside the information processing device and the keyboard connector collided to prevent excessive insertion.
There was a problem in that excessive force was applied to the keyboard input device, potentially damaging the connector and the board.

When the connector 1a side of the keyboard 1 is inserted into the main body insertion slot 9 of the information processing device 8, both panels 2,
3 rotates against the spring force of spring 4 and comes into contact with each pin 5. In this state, the keyboard 1 is guided and inserted, and the connector 1a of the keyboard 1 is electrically connected to the connector 7 attached to the board 6 in the information processing device 8. In this joined state, the corner portion 10 of the keyboard 1 is engaged with the engaging portion 11 of one panel 3, thereby preventing further insertion of the keyboard 1.

In FIGS. 1 and 2, 1 is a keyboard having a connector 1a, 8 is an information processing device, and 9 is an insertion slot for the main body. Upper and lower panels 2 and 3 are rotatably supported by spring hinges 4 at upper and lower opposing portions of the main body insertion opening 9, respectively. Information processing device 8
Inside, when the keyboard 1 is inserted from the connector 1a side into the main body insertion slot 9 and the upper and lower panels 2 and 3 are rotated against the spring force of the spring hinge 4, each panel 2 and 3 is A contacting pin 5 is provided.

In the above configuration, the upper panel 2 and the lower panel 3 are in a fixed position so as to close the main body insertion opening 9 by their respective spring hinges 4 (see FIG. 1a). When the connector 1a side of the keyboard 1 is inserted into the main body insertion slot 9 in this state, the upper and lower panels 2 and 3 rotate against the spring hinge 4 and open inward, as shown in Figure 1b. contact each pin 5. In this state, the keyboard 1 is guided and inserted while the upper and lower sides of the keyboard 1 are in sliding contact with the upper and lower panels 2 and 3, and the keyboard 1 is inserted into the connector 7 attached to the board 6 in the information processing device 8. The connector 1a will be electrically connected.

In the process of reaching this bonded state, on the keyboard 1,
The connector 1a of the keyboard 1 is electrically connected to the connector 7 attached to the board 6 by being guided while the lower side is in sliding contact with the upper and lower panels 2 and 3 which are in contact with the pin 5. 1a
The positional relationship between the connector 7 and the board 6 is now accurate.
Moreover, in the joined state, the corner portion 10 of the keyboard 1 engages with the engaging portion 11 of the lower panel 3 to prevent further insertion of the keyboard 1, so that excessive insertion of the keyboard 1 can be prevented.
